Which statement best describes the role of hydration in preventing crises in sickle cell disease?

Explanation:
Hydration helps prevent stuck red blood cells because keeping fluids adequate reduces the dehydration of red blood cells, which lowers the concentration of hemoglobin S inside the cells. When HbS is less concentrated, it polymerizes less readily, so the cells stay more flexible and less adhesive to the blood vessel walls. This decreases the likelihood of microvascular occlusion and vaso-occlusive crises. In practice, fluid intake supports plasma volume and tissue perfusion and can be oral or intravenous depending on the clinical situation. The idea isn’t that only intravenous fluids help, nor that fluids should always be excessive; rather, maintaining adequate hydration is a protective, modifiable factor against crisis.
